"Java Programming for Spatial Sciences" was published by Taylor & Francis Group in 2002 - Hoboken, it has 335 pages and the language of the book is English.

The Java programming language has been one of the most exciting internet-friendly technologies to emerge in the last decade. Java Programming for Spatial Sciences introduces the subject to those who wish to use computers to handle information with a geographical element.The book introduces object-oriented modeling including key concepts such as abstraction, inheritance and encapsulation.
